Frequently Asked Questions

Ashwagandha is not typically associated with hair loss and may even indirectly support hair health by reducing stress.

Ashwagandha and melatonin serve different purposes. Ashwagandha may help reduce stress, while melatonin is primarily used to regulate sleep patterns. They are not necessarily better or worse than each other, but rather suited for different needs.

Ashwagandha can be taken with or without food, depending on personal preference. It's generally well-tolerated either way.

The recommended daily dosage of ashwagandha can vary by product and brand. It's crucial to follow the specific instructions on the product label or consult a healthcare professional for guidance.

Ashwagandha may help improve skin health indirectly by reducing stress, which can contribute to skin issues. However, its effects on skin can vary among individuals.

Ashwagandha may be suitable for some 21-year-olds, but it's essential to consult with a healthcare professional, especially if there are specific health concerns or medical conditions.

Some individuals may notice a subtle calming or relaxing effect shortly after taking ashwagandha, while others may not feel an immediate difference.

The cost of ashwagandha supplements can vary depending on the brand, dosage, and form (e.g., capsules, gummies). Some products may be more expensive than others, so it's essential to shop around for options that fit your budget.

Not all ashwagandha products are the same. Quality and potency can vary between brands, so it's essential to choose a reputable product from a trusted manufacturer.

While ashwagandha is available over-the-counter as a dietary supplement, it's advisable to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new supplement, especially if you have underlying health issues.

Ashwagandha is not a drug but a natural herbal supplement derived from the root of the Withania somnifera plant. It has been used in traditional medicine for centuries.

Some people with ADHD have reported improved focus and attention when using ashwagandha, but more research is needed to confirm its effectiveness for this purpose.

The recommended dosage of ashwagandha gummies can vary by brand, so it's important to follow the specific instructions provided on the product packaging.

Ashwagandha's stress-reducing properties may indirectly help with acne management, as stress can exacerbate skin conditions. However, it's not a direct acne treatment.

Ashwagandha is generally considered safe for most people when taken at recommended dosages. However, it's essential to consult with a healthcare professional if you have specific health concerns or conditions.
